August 10: BACKGROUND CHECKS
County does background checks on employees; Republican Party does not care about a person's background.
It simply amazes me how our county has implemented a background check for employees and then you have the Republican Party that does no background checks. The Republican precinct chairs in Precinct 2 had the decision to make on who to place on the November ballot. They did not listen to who the public wanted, and they did no background checks on candidates. The person will by a county employee and there was no background check.
At least a record check with the clerk's office would have shown the precinct chairs the candidate they chose has a civil judgment against him. If I as a citizen can find that much out, how hard would it have been for the precinct chairs to find out this information? And if they knew about this, what does that say about the Smith County Republic Party to put a candidate on the ballot who has to deal with the county and taxpayers' money on a daily basis (under these circumstances)?
Now I know why the Democratic Party is getting stronger; because with a Republican Party, doing what it did, who wants to align themselves with this kind of decision?
This should have been put to a vote for us the citizens to have a vote. Now we have to live with a decision that 11 people made, like it or not.
I hope voters take a good look at this the next time they go to vote and the Republican precinct chairs are voted on, as they are elected by the people also.
